Challenge and improve your skills in software development.

Make continuous learning a daily habit. Challenge yourself every first and third Saturday morning 10 a.m. CET of the month. Get a reminder by subscribing to my newsletter .

Talk is cheap. Show me the code. Linus Torvalds

In Part 6 of the tutorial we'll install SSL certificates and force the web server to serve SSL only.

Continue Reading
Talk is cheap. Show me the code. Linus Torvalds

In Part 5 of the tutorial we'll buy a domain and point it to the Hetzner Server and create a Virtual Host for domain and check if it's online.

Continue Reading
Talk is cheap. Show me the code. Linus Torvalds

In Part 4 of the tutorial we'll establish ssh keys, add a new sudo user as owner of ssh service and deactivate the root user.

Continue Reading
The Linux philosophy is ‘Laugh in the face of danger’. Oops. Wrong One. ‘Do it yourself’. Yes, that’s it. Linus Torvalds

In Part 3 of the tutorial we'll update and upgrade the Ubuntu installation, install apache2 and php.

Continue Reading
This site uses cookies to store information on your computer. Some of these cookies are essential, while others help us to improve your experience by providing insights into how the site is being used. ×
Necessary Cookies

Necessary cookies enable core functionality such as page navigation and access to secure areas. The website cannot function properly without these cookies, and can only be disabled by changing your browser preferences.

Analytical Cookies

Analytical cookies help us to improve our website by collecting and reporting information on its usage.

Marketing cookies

We use marketing cookies to help us improve the relevancy of advertising campaigns you receive.

Save